Pierogi, also known as “pelmeni” in Russian, are one of the most beloved dishes in Russian cuisine. These delicious dumplings are made by wrapping a variety of fillings, from meat to potatoes, cheese, or even fruits, in a thin dough. The rich history and warmth of this dish make it an essential part of Russia’s culinary traditions. Saint Petersburg, with its vibrant food scene, offers plenty of opportunities to enjoy these homemade delights. Whether you are a local or a visitor, there are several places in the city where you can enjoy some of the best homemade Russian pierogi.
The Appeal of Homemade Pierogi
The charm of homemade pierogi lies in their authenticity and the care that goes into making them. Unlike mass-produced versions, homemade pierogi are often prepared with fresh, local ingredients, resulting in a softer, more flavorful dough and perfectly balanced fillings. The variety of options—ranging from traditional meat-filled pierogi to vegetarian or even dessert versions—ensures there is something for everyone to enjoy.
Top Spots to Enjoy Homemade Pierogi in Saint Petersburg
Saint Petersburg is home to numerous restaurants and cafes that serve homemade pierogi, each with its own twist on the traditional dish. Below, we explore some of the top places to savor this comforting Russian classic.
1. Pelmenya
Pelmenya is a popular and cozy spot that has earned a reputation for serving some of the best pierogi in the city. Located near the heart of Saint Petersburg, this restaurant specializes in authentic Russian dumplings and offers a wide variety of fillings, from the traditional minced meat to more creative options like mushrooms and vegetables.
Why It’s Worth Visiting:
- Pelmenya offers a casual and welcoming atmosphere, perfect for indulging in pierogi with a side of comforting Russian hospitality.
- The menu features both classic meat-filled pierogi (beef, pork, or lamb) and a selection of vegetarian versions.
- The dumplings are made fresh daily, ensuring that each bite is soft, flavorful, and authentic.
- The portions are generous, and the food is served with a choice of sauces such as sour cream and spicy mustard, which adds an extra layer of richness.
2. Pirogovy Dvorik
Located near the famous Nevsky Prospect, Pirogovy Dvorik is another excellent destination for enjoying homemade pierogi. Known for its traditional Russian dishes, this charming restaurant prides itself on its hand-made dumplings that are crafted with attention to detail and love.
Why It’s Worth Visiting:
- Pirogovy Dvorik offers a cozy and rustic setting that transports you to a traditional Russian dining experience.
- The pierogi at this spot are made using time-honored recipes passed down through generations.
- They offer a range of pierogi, from the classic meat-filled versions to those filled with potatoes, cheese, and even sweet fillings like cherries.
- The restaurant is known for its great service and authentic Russian ambiance, making it a wonderful place to try this beloved dish.
3. Zhar-Ptitsa
Zhar-Ptitsa is a unique gem in Saint Petersburg, known for its Russian folk-inspired décor and hearty, homemade dishes. The restaurant offers a variety of classic Russian meals, and their pierogi are particularly praised for their homemade quality and delicious fillings.
Why It’s Worth Visiting:
- The pierogi at Zhar-Ptitsa are made fresh daily and come in a variety of options, including traditional meat and vegetarian choices.
- The restaurant’s setting is beautifully decorated with folk art and traditional Russian elements, creating an immersive dining experience.
- In addition to pierogi, Zhar-Ptitsa serves other Russian comfort foods like borscht and hearty stews, making it a great place to experience a full Russian meal.
- The dumplings are always served with freshly made sour cream, which perfectly complements the rich flavors of the pierogi.
4. Kuznya House
If you’re looking for a more contemporary twist on traditional Russian dishes, Kuznya House offers a fusion of modern dining and Russian comfort food. Their homemade pierogi are prepared with a contemporary flair, making them a unique option for those looking to explore new takes on the classic dish.








Why It’s Worth Visiting:
- The restaurant combines traditional Russian recipes with a modern twist, offering a variety of unique fillings and sauces for their pierogi.
- The atmosphere is sophisticated yet relaxed, with a focus on high-quality ingredients and contemporary presentation.
- The pierogi at Kuznya House include both traditional meat and vegetarian options, as well as more innovative variations like pierogi stuffed with seafood or seasonal vegetables.
- The restaurant also offers a great selection of Russian craft beers and vodkas to pair with your meal.
5. Tula Pirozhki
A small yet beloved spot in the city, Tula Pirozhki is known for its authentic, homemade dumplings and pirozhki (small stuffed buns). Located in the heart of the city, this cozy eatery serves up a variety of pierogi made with love and care, just like they would be in a traditional Russian home.
Why It’s Worth Visiting:
- The pierogi are handmade daily, and the menu offers an array of traditional fillings, such as beef, pork, and potatoes.
- The restaurant is known for its warm and friendly service, creating a welcoming environment for guests.
- The pierogi are served piping hot and are always paired with a generous dollop of creamy sour cream or a side of Russian-style pickles.
- It’s an ideal place to visit if you want to enjoy traditional comfort food in a cozy, no-frills setting.
Insider Tips for Enjoying Pierogi in Saint Petersburg
To make the most of your pierogi experience in Saint Petersburg, here are some insider tips to enhance your meal:
- Pair with Kvass: A traditional Russian fermented beverage made from bread, kvass is the perfect drink to complement pierogi. Its slightly sour and refreshing taste pairs wonderfully with the rich dumplings.
- Go for Variety: Many of the restaurants offer a variety of pierogi, so don’t hesitate to try a few different fillings. A mix of meat, potato, and vegetable-filled pierogi will give you a well-rounded experience.
- Sour Cream is a Must: Russians traditionally serve pierogi with sour cream. The creaminess of the sour cream enhances the flavors of the pierogi and makes each bite more satisfying.
- Look for Seasonal Options: Some places offer special seasonal pierogi with unique fillings, such as mushrooms in autumn or berries in summer. If you have the chance, try these seasonal varieties for a taste of the region’s freshest ingredients.
Conclusion
Saint Petersburg offers a wide range of places where you can savor authentic, homemade Russian pierogi. Whether you prefer a traditional dining experience in a rustic restaurant or a more contemporary take on the classic dish, the city’s culinary scene has something for everyone. From Pelmenya to Pirogovy Dvorik, each spot serves up fresh, hand-made pierogi with a variety of delicious fillings that will transport you into the heart of Russian comfort food. So, the next time you’re in Saint Petersburg, make sure to visit these must-try locations for a taste of authentic Russian pierogi.